  Honza Cervenka: Quite interesting game with somewhat strange finish. 30.Qf2 is clearly bad move as 30...Rd1+ 31.Rxd1 a1=Q wins immediately. According to chessbase.com's database white's last move was not 30.Qf2 but 30.Qe2. Of course, it is not a significant improvement because black can win there too thanks to weak back rank playing 30...Nxd6 31.cxd6 Rb5 32.Qf1 (or 32.Qd3 Rb1+ 33.Rxb1 a1=Q etc.) 32...Rab8! 33.Qc4+ (what else?) 33...Kh8 34.Qxa2 (after 34.Rg1 black can play 34...a1=Q 35.Rxa1 Rb1+ ) 34...Rb2 and the Queen cannot retreat for Rb1+.
